Job Overview
We are seeking a skilled and dedicated Operator to join a dynamic team in a fast-paced manufacturing environment. The ideal candidate will possess a strong mechanical aptitude and experience with various machinery and tools. This role is essential for ensuring the efficient operation of production equipment and maintaining high-quality standards throughout the manufacturing process.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for logging into Fuuz software to record production.
  • Lifting/sliding boards from pallet on lift table to a fix table where uses chopsaw to cut defects from boards. Then the boards are feed on a conveyor belt to the end profiling machine for T&G.
  • Perform setup and adjustments on equipment to ensure optimal performance.
  • Conduct quality control checks using precision measuring instruments such as calipers and micrometers to ensure product specifications are met.
  • Read and interpret blueprints and CAD drawings to execute production tasks accurately.
  • Collaborate with team members on the assembly line for efficient workflow and materials handling.
  • Maintain a clean and organized work area, adhering to safety protocols at all times.
  • Assist in fabrication processes using hand tools as needed.
